description Product Description

Used as a key intermediate in the synthesis of pharmaceuticals, particularly in the development of antiparasitic and antiviral agents. Its aldehyde functional group allows for easy modification, enabling the formation of Schiff bases and other derivatives important in drug design. Commonly employed in the preparation of benzimidazole-based compounds that exhibit biological activity, including kinase inhibitors and antimicrobial agents. Also utilized in the creation of fluorescent probes and sensors due to its ability to form conjugated systems useful in imaging and diagnostic applications.
